Theres two basic scenarios to
donating, but they all start exactly the same way: By Contacting Sacrificess. Email or in
guild-chat. Either way will work. And when you contact her, let her know what
it is youd like to donate. For our part, we just need to make sure we can
actually accept the item (if its Lore and we already have one, well... you
get the idea). But lets assume in this case that we have no Shiny Brass Shield
on hand. You arrange to meet, and you hand in the item(s) to be donated. In
this case, a Shiny Brass Shield. And thats it. You run off to do more good
deeds in Norrath and we have a new shield up for grabs in the guild vault.
The second option is to make a donation in exchange for an item you want from
the guild bank. This scenario works much like a straight trade. In these instances,
we will be working on a value-for-value basis. What does one item price at
compared to another? Well, that will be one of our many jobs, but we will
do our very best to make accurate trades and well give the donor the benefit
of the doubt if there is any question. Not only that, but if at a later time
we find that we have grossly miscalculated your trade, we will contact you
to make sure you are compensated more fairly. And there are a TON of different
options other than this, but for your sake as well as ours, well offer those
on a need-to basis. For now though, just know that we can and will work with
you when it comes to making donations and trading for items, and theres a
lot of ways in which we can do it. One thing that is VERY important to mention
though is this: All donations will be considered guild property once we receive
them. Basically what that means is, dont give us a bunch of things with the
idea that were just here to hold them for you. Thats what YOUR bank slots
are for. If you plan on using an item at a later date at all, DO NOT donate
them to the guild. Because its very possible they wont be available later
when you come back for them. Either another guild member will be using it
or it will have been sold already in auction. So please just be aware of that.
We certainly dont wish to discourage you from making donations, but we cant
be the guild mules either. Nothing in the vault is intended to stay in there
forever, and we will not be inclined to keep things on hold for persons who
are not planning on making immediate use of the item in question.
